
Welcome to Day 3 of Denver Broncos camp. The first significant injury hit the team last week with inside linebacker Drew Sanders suffering a tendon injury that will keep him out of the lineup until the first part of the regular season. The position group is already one of the more thin groups on the roster, with each of the two starters coming off significant injuries. That is something we’ll need to keep an eye on throughout the rest of camp.
